NTI Trinity TFTN 460 — External Safety Lock
460
External safety lock. There is an open circuit at the AUX LIMIT input, so check the external limit switch wired to AUX LIMIT or install a jumper across AUX LIMIT when no external limit switch is used. The table classifies it as Auto Reset.
Applies to
This fault code is displayed by the NTI HMI control (R30) on TFTN wall-hung models (TFTN085, TFTN110, TFTN150, TFTN199, TFTN285, TFTN340, TFTN399), as documented in TFTN 085–399 Installation and Operation Manual, doc 99987137 V.2025-04-24, section 18.0 Table 18-1 (99987137). Codes can differ between controller generations, so always check the manual that matches your unit.

High-limit switch
A high-limit switch shuts the burner off when boiler water gets hotter than it should, protecting the heat exchanger and the system from overheating.
